Position Summary:
We are seeking a dedicated and compassionate Physician Assistant (PA)/ Nurse Practitioner (NP) to provide excellent care to our patients. This role offers a healthy work-life balance with regular Monday to Friday hours and minimal on-call duties. This is a great opportunity for new or recent graduates.
Key Responsibilities:
Provide quality care in Occupational Medicine, including injury assessments, pre-employment exams, and routine health checks. Work closely with the medical team to manage patient care and follow-up. Support employees with wellness initiatives, health education, and preventative care. Collaborate with employers to ensure a safe and healthy work environment for their workforce. Document patient care accurately and efficiently. Assist technicians with other clinical testing as needed, ensuring smooth operations and quality patient care. Contribute to managing the clinic's day-to-day operations, ensuring efficiency and quality of service. Help coordinate with other clinic staff to maintain a seamless workflow and positive patient experience. May be assigned other tasks.
Qualifications:
Current certification as a Physician Assistant (PA-C) or Nurse Practitioner (NP). Experience in Occupational Medicine is preferred but not required; new graduates are welcome to apply. Strong communication and interpersonal skills. Ability to work independently as well as part of a collaborative team. Interest in a rewarding and patient-focused practice. Willingness to participate in minimal on call duties.
